Glame

第八次JAVA作业

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a = { 10, 20, 30, 40, 50 };
        for (int i : a) {
            System.out.println(i);
        }
    }
}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        String[] a = { "neusoft" };
        String[] b = new String[a.length];
        System.arraycopy(a, 0, b, 0, a.length);
        for (String string : b) {
            System.out.println(string);
        }
    }
}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a = { 1, 6, 2, 3, 9, 4, 5, 7, 8 };
        int temp;
        for (int i = 0; i < a.length - 1; i++) {
            for (int j = 0; j < a.length - 1 - i; j++) {
                if (a[j] > a[j + 1]) {
                    temp = a[j];
                    a[j] = a[j + 1];
                    a[j + 1] = temp;
                }
            }
        }
        for (int i : a) {
            System.out.println(i);
        }
    }
}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        double[][] a= new double[5][4];
        for (int i = 0; i < a.length; i++) {
            for (int j = 0; j < a[i].length; j++) {
                a[i][j] = i;
            }
        }
        System.out.println("二维数组为");
        for (int i = 0; i < a.length; i++) {
            for (int j = 0; j < a[i].length; j++) {
                System.out.print(a[i][j] + " ");
            }
            System.out.println();
        }
    }
}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a = { 18, 25, 7, 6, 13, 2, 89, 63 };
        int max = a[0];
        int maxid = 0;
        for (int i = 0; i < a.length; i++) {
            if (a[i] > max) {
                max = a[i];
                maxid = i;
            }
        }
        System.out.println("最大值是" + max + ",下标是" + maxid);
    }

}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a = { 18, 25, 7, 6, 13, 2, 89, 63 };
        for (int i = 0; i < a.length - 1; i++) {
            for (int j = 0; j < a.length - 1 - i; j++) {
                int temp = a[j];
                a[j] = a[j + 1];
                a[j + 1] = temp;
            }
        }

        for (int i : a) {
            System.out.println(i);
        }

    }

}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a = { 1, 3, 7, 6, 1, 2, 9, 3 };
        for (int i = 0; i < a.length; i++) {
            for (int j = 0; j < a.length; j++) {
                if (a[i] == a[j] && i != j) {
                    a[j] = 0;
                }
            }
        }
        for (int i : a) {
            System.out.println(i);
        }
    }
}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a = { -10, 2, 3, 246, -100, 0, 5 };
        int max = 0;
        int min = 0;
        int sum = 0;
        double aver = 0;
        for (int i = 0; i < a.length; i++) {
            sum += a[i];
            if (max < a[i])
                max = a[i];
            if (min > a[i])
                min = a[i];
        }
        aver=a.length;
        System.out.println("平均值是:" + sum / aver);
        System.out.println("最大值是:" + max);
        System.out.println("最小值是:" + min);
    }
}

package Home;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a= new int[20];
        a[0] = 1;
        a[1] = 1;
        System.out.print(a[0] + "\t" + a[1] + "\t");
        for (int i = 2; i < 20; i++) {
            a[i] = a[i - 1] + a[i - 2];
            System.out.print(a[i] + "\t");
        }
    }
}

package Home;

import java.util.Arrays;
import java.util.Random;

public class Home {

    /**
     * @param args
     */
    public static void main(String[] args) {
        // TODO Auto-generated method stub
        int[] a= new int[10];
        Random r = new Random();
        for (int i = 0; i < a.length; i++) {
            a[i] = r.nextInt(101);
        }
        for (int i = 0; i < a.length; i++) {
            System.out.println(a[i]);
        }
        System.out.println("排序后");
        Arrays.sort(a);
        for (int i = 0; i < a.length; i++) {
            System.out.println(a[i]);
        }
    }
}

posted on 2021-04-29 18:27  Glame  阅读(47)  评论(0编辑  收藏  举报

导航